| Primary order identity | 1993809 |
| Target application | Caterpillar 3304 and 3306 engine families |
| Starter design | Delco 42MT-type replacement |
| System voltage | 24V |
| Rated output | 8.0kW |
| Pinion identification | 12T / 46 mm reference |
| OE / reference group | 1993809 |
| Wholesale terms | MOQ 20 pcs / normally 7–15 days after order confirmation |
| Warranty | 18 months under agreed sales terms |
Ask the workshop to photograph 12T drive, 46 mm reference, SAE mount and terminal orientation without perspective distortion. The same photo set should show the mounting register and the pinion position relative to the flange; these points determine whether a starter that looks similar can actually seat and engage correctly.
The purchase record should state 24V, 8.0kW and 12T. Also compare solenoid position, battery-stud access and the control terminal with the removed unit. Cable reach or nearby components can make a different terminal orientation unsuitable even when the flange appears correct.
1993809 should remain the lead reference for this Caterpillar 3304 and 3306 engine families line. Cross-references are useful for discovery, but the buyer should accept them only after the 24V, 8.0kW, 12T, mounting and terminal details agree with the removed starter.

No. Tooth count is only one control. The locating face, mounting pattern, pinion reach, 46 mm reference, solenoid position, terminals and 24V system must also agree with the removed starter. Load-test the battery, measure voltage drop on positive and ground circuits, inspect cable lugs and confirm the engine turns freely. Check the ring gear and mounting-ground contact as well. These steps help separate a starter concern from weak batteries, high resistance or mechanical drag that can produce similar symptoms.
